Heating Pads Market Context

Market Overview

The heating pad market has evolved beyond simple electric blankets to include targeted, feature-rich models with auto-shutoff safety, moisture resistance, and weighted designs. The iDOO enters a competitive segment where consumers increasingly prioritize therapeutic benefits over basic warmth.

Common Issues

Common failures include heating elements that develop cold spots, controllers with unreliable temperature settings, and fabrics that pill or lose softness after washing. Weighted models specifically face issues with fill settling or leaking through seams.

Quality Indicators

Look for dual safety features like auto-shutoff and overheat protection, machine-washable construction (controller removed), and detailed information on wattage and heat-up time. Premium pads often use fleece or plush fabrics that retain heat without trapping excessive moisture.

How We Detect Fake Reviews

Our AI analyzes multiple factors: language patterns (generic vs. specific), reviewer behavior (history, timing), temporal anomalies (review clusters), verification status, sentiment authenticity, and statistical outliers. No single factor determines a review is fake - we look at the combination of signals.

Important Limitations

No automated system is perfect. Sophisticated fake reviews can evade detection, and some genuine reviews may be incorrectly flagged. Use this analysis as one data point in your purchasing decision, not the only factor. Reading actual review content yourself is always valuable.
